Really nice price here, and loving the overs in the Nashville games right now. The Predators are horrendous defensively and have been for the last couple of weeks now. Nashville rank 2nd worst over their L10 games, allowing 4.22 goals per game. They used Juuse Saros last night and got lit up for 6 goals by the worst offense in hockey. They are projected to have a backup (Juustus Annunen) in net today.
Buffalo isnt much better themselves, they rank 4th worst over the last 10 games allowing 3.44 goals per game.
Buffalo's Tage Thompson returns from injury which is huge for goals here. The reason I loved this so much more is BOTH Nashville and Buffalo rank top 10 in goals scored over the last 10 games as well. Buffalo ranking 5th best at 3.44 goals per game and Nashville ranking 8th best at 3.22 goals per game.
You can get the push potential on BetRivers with a line of 6 which is super nice, but 6.5 is totally playable as well.

Nashville has been the biggest disappointment of the NHL season, without a question. After getting destroyed by Chicago 6-2 last night, it seems their floor can’t get much lower. Which is why I’m going to sound insane when I say this is the time to buy low.
The Sabres come into this game with four straight regulation wins vs BOS, NAS, NJD, and CBJ. However, over those four wins they’ve scored almost 8 goals above expectation scoring on 18% of their shots at even strength. Certainly finding better ways to score, but this production isn’t sustainable for Buffalo.
Especially when they go up against a pissed off Predators team that they just beat last week 4-3. So, Nashville has seen what they can do, but now the location has flipped, which is very favorable for the Preds.
Preds are 12-10-3 at home, but 6-18-4 on the road. Buffalo is 13-12 at home, but 9-14-2 on the road.
We’re seeing the same goalie matchup as last the Jan 31st matchup of Annunen vs UPL. Good news for the Preds, Annunen is 4-0 at home since being traded from Colorado to Nashville.
Plus, Tage Thompson, Dylan Cozens, and UPL all played in their last meeting, but are all game-time decisions for their matchup tonight. If UPL doesn’t start it’ll be Reimer, which would make this price skyrocket.
After losing to Buffalo just last week, and getting embarrassed vs Chicago last night, I think this is the best opportunity to buy low on a Preds team that’s played their best hockey at home all year anyway.
